Homogenizing Emulsifier and Emulsifying Mechanism of Emulsifier

  Emulsion machineThe use of vortex mixing, shear, ultrasound and other technical means to make the water micromass crushing refinement, but also to make the diesel oil crushing refinement and mixing, forming an emulsified structure. Because of the viscosity inside the fluid, the force generated by the moving fluid layers is called shear force. Because of the high-speed movementThe shear force causes the fluid layer to form turbulence, and the turbulence breaks the liquid interface. In practical application, colloid mill, shear head, high pressure homogenization, jet is the high-speed movement to form shear force.
The emulsifier is actually a chemical method; the magnetization treatment is an electromagnetic method. Only when the water is refined to a micron particle size, the hydrogen bonds connected by the water molecules are connected with the diesel molecular chain to form a relatively undisturbed emulsified structure. The size of the water molecules and the ionic force of the hydrogen bond connection determine whether the emulsion structure is not disordered. Emulsifier premixing and magnetization treatment reduces the surface tension of water and the ionic force of hydrogen bonds, so that the water is easily broken.
The emulsification process of the emulsifying machine is essentially a process of crushing and refining large agglomerations of water into micron-sized particles. The joint action of emulsifier and emulsifying machine completes the emulsification process. The emulsification methods used now include mechanical, chemical, electromagnetic and other methods. High shear, ultrasound, high pressure homogenization, jet, vortex mixing, stirring are mechanical methods.
